CVE-2020-27017

22
FAUCET Score

CVE-2020-27017 is an XML External Entity (XXE) vulnerability affecting Trend Micro InterScan Messaging Security Virtual Appliance (IMSVA) 9.1, allowing an authenticated administrator to read arbitrary local files. This vulnerability has a CVSS score of 4.9 (Medium) due to its high privileges requirement (PR:H) and high confidentiality impact (C:H), but low attack complexity (AC:L). There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or KEV listing, though it has received some community discussion and media coverage.
